77.68 percent of the population in 58639 drive to work alone. 0.00 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 88.01 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 6.12 percent of the residents in 58639 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.73 members with about 2.45 cars available per household.
An estimate of 87.15 percent of the residents in 58639 has some form of health insurance. 24.99 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 78.49 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 58639 would have to travel an average of 2.12 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, West River Regional Medical Center .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 58639, Hettinger, North Dakota.

As of , an estimate of 1,813 residents live in 58639 with a median age of 46.1 years. 24.54 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 25.54 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 39.26 percent of the residents in 58639 is currently married, and 15.56 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 58639 is $7,367.42.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 58639 is approximately $582. The median household spends about 7.90 percent of their income on housing.

Healthcare Accessibility in 58639
Hettinger may be a small town, but it offers essential healthcare services to its residents. The West River Health Services (WRHS) is the primary healthcare provider in the area, offering a range of medical services including primary care, emergency care, surgical services, and diagnostic imaging. The facility is equipped with modern technology and staffed by skilled healthcare professionals who are dedicated to providing high-quality care to the community.
